Odd file sharing issue...
Something that I just noticed here on our home network, no idea how long it's been this way so have no way of knowing what might have caused this. The particulars:
The LAN network here consists of three systems, primarily... all running WinXP, 2 are Pro the 3rd has Home. They run through an SMC router on their way to the 'net or the internal LAN. The LAN side uses IPX ... simple shares ... so.
The problem machine is my XP Pro system. And here's the problem, I have a folder shared with subfolders within. All shares well, but several of the sub-folders do not show the contents, or all of the contents. Same thing exists when attempting to view from either of the other machines on the network. And it's not exclusive to this particular folder nor filetypes.... hummmm.
So, I take the folder in question and from my machine I copy it over to one of the other machines and it's fine and happy, all files within the subs show up. Joy.
Now if I also go into the shared folder and specifically share one of the subs then the contents will show on the other systems... but that should not be necessary...........
So, file sharing works fine all the way around unless it's a folder on my machine. Then it displays fine and dandy but some files are missing, but they should be there. It's not folder specific nor files type specific.
Pretty much stumped here on this one ... Any help would be appreciated... thx
